Retirement Living

Q. Can anyone live at Wyrley Court?

A. No, Wyrley Court apartments are reserved exclusively for those aged 55+ and, in the case of couples, at least one householder must be at least 55 years old.

Q. Is Wyrley Court a sheltered housing development?

A. No, Wyrley Court offers those 55+ the opportunity to live independently within their own private apartments, set within a supportive new retirement community. Additional help and support services must be privately arranged. For your reassurance and convenience, or for couples with different health and care needs, Wyrley Rose, a MACC Care home is in the adjacent building.

Buying an Apartment

Q. Is shared ownership an option with MACC Retirement?

A. No. Buyers must purchase 100%.

Q. Do you rent any apartments out?

A. No. All apartments will be owner-occupied.

Q. Can I rent my apartment out?

A. No, all apartments must be owner-occupied.

Q. Could my family buy an apartment for me?

A. Yes, providing the proposed main resident, you, meet current admission criteria.

Q. What happens when I want to sell my apartment?

A. You are free to use any agent you wish to assist you in the sale of your property.

Q. Do you charge an event or exit fee when I sell?

A. No. Unlike many retirement living providers we don’t penalise you or your estate and beneficiaries by charging a percentage of the sale price of your apartment as an event or exit fee.

Q. What guarantees does MACC Retirement give on its properties?

A. MACC Retirement provides a 10-year structural warranty with Global Home Warranties Ltd.

Buyers of new build homes are protected under the Consumer Code for New Homes – visit www.consumercodefornewhomes.com for details.

Wyrley Court

Q. Do you allow pets?

A. Yes, pets are allowed at Wyrley Court.

Q. Is there car parking?

A. Yes, a designated space comes with each apartment with option to install an electric car charge if required. Guest parking is also available.

Q. Do I need a car to live at Wyrley Court?

A. No. There is a good selection of local shops, pubs and amenities nearby and the development is well served by local transport.

Q. Is there anywhere to keep my electric scooter?

A. Yes, electric scooters can be kept in the secure parking area.

Q. Is there a guest suite?

A. No, there is no guest suite at Wyrley Court but friends or family are free to stay in your apartment with you, for as long as you like, as it is your own home.

Q. Can I have family or friends to stay in my own apartment and for how long?

A. Yes, it is your own home, and they may stay as long as you wish.

Q. Can I make alterations to my home?

A. Non-structural alterations can be made with the permission of the landlord, however, structural alterations cannot be made.

Q. Can I smoke in my own apartment?

A. Yes, but not in any communal areas, inside or out.

Service Charge

Q. Why do I have to pay a service charge?

A. There are many different costs involved with running and maintaining a building with shared facilities and it is typical for residents to contribute to the upkeep of their environment through a service charge fee. But when these costs are divided among a number of people they become surprisingly affordable.

Q. What does the service charge cover?

A. A full breakdown is available from the management company and our agents Connells but they include:

  • Concierge/reception desk cover during office hours for security and support
  • Maintenance of and utilities to all communal areas inside and out including cleaning, heating and repairs
  • Maintenance of safety and security features such as intruder alarms, video intercom cameras, sprinklers and other fire protection, regular water safety testing
  • Water rates
  • Sewerage rates
  • Buildings insurance

Q. How often do I pay my service charge?

A. For simplicity and certainty, residents pay just one monthly service charge, in advance.

Q. How much profit does MACC Retirement make money out of my service charge?

A. None, the service charge is set up in the residents’ interests and run by a management company on a not-for-profit basis – your costs are the same as our costs, we simply recharge them with no margin. Detailed budgets are available to residents for total transparency.

Q. How is my service charge calculated?

A. Service charges are calculated based on the usable floor areas of each apartment.

Q. Will my service charge change?

A. The service charge will only vary to reflect the costs associated with upkeep and maintenance of the development and therefore will likely rise in line with the Retail Price Index. The budget will be reviewed on an annual basis and we will give a months’ notice of any change in the amount payable.

Q. Does my service charge include Council Tax?

A. No. Talk to Connells for details of council tax bandings on the apartment you are interested in.

Q. Do I pay ground rent?

A. Yes, ground rent costs £250 per year.

Q. How long is the lease?

A. The lease is 250 years.
